one. Introduction to URL Shortening
URL shortening is a method over the internet wherein a long URL can be converted into a shorter, much more manageable type. This shortened URL redirects to the original long URL when frequented. Products and services like Bitly and TinyURL are well-acknowledged examples of URL shorteners. The need for URL shortening arose with the appearance of social media marketing platforms like Twitter, wherever character boundaries for posts manufactured it tricky to share lengthy URLs.

Over and above social networking, URL shorteners are useful in marketing and advertising strategies, email messages, and printed media in which extensive URLs is usually cumbersome.

2. Core Factors of a URL Shortener
A URL shortener commonly contains the subsequent factors:

World wide web Interface: This can be the front-conclude aspect in which people can enter their extensive URLs and acquire shortened variations. It could be a straightforward form on the web page.
Database: A databases is necessary to keep the mapping involving the first extensive URL as well as the shortened Model. Databases like MySQL, PostgreSQL, or NoSQL solutions like MongoDB can be utilized.
Redirection Logic: This can be the backend logic that can take the shorter URL and redirects the consumer for the corresponding extensive URL. This logic will likely be executed in the world wide web server or an application layer.
API: Numerous URL shorteners offer an API in order that third-get together apps can programmatically shorten URLs and retrieve the first long URLs.
3. Developing the URL Shortening Algorithm
The crux of a URL shortener lies in its algorithm for converting a protracted URL into a brief just one. Quite a few methods could be employed, including:

Hashing: The long URL might be hashed into a hard and fast-dimension string, which serves given that the limited URL. However, hash collisions (distinct URLs causing precisely the same hash) should be managed.
Base62 Encoding: One particular popular tactic is to implement Base62 encoding (which employs sixty two characters: 0-9, A-Z, and also a-z) on an integer ID. The ID corresponds to the entry inside the databases. This method makes sure that the small URL is as small as feasible.
Random String Generation: A further method is always to deliver a random string of a hard and fast size (e.g., six figures) and Examine if it’s currently in use during the database. Otherwise, it’s assigned towards the extended URL.
four. Databases Administration
The databases schema for your URL shortener is usually straightforward, with two Most important fields:

ID: A unique identifier for every URL entry.
Lengthy URL: The initial URL that should be shortened.
Limited URL/Slug: The brief Model of the URL, usually saved as a novel string.
As well as these, you should shop metadata like the generation date, expiration date, and the quantity of situations the limited URL has been accessed.

5. Dealing with Redirection
Redirection is often a critical part of the URL shortener's operation. Each time a consumer clicks on a short URL, the support should promptly retrieve the first URL within the database and redirect the user utilizing an HTTP 301 (long lasting redirect) or 302 (short term redirect) position code.

General performance is vital here, as the method should be virtually instantaneous. Techniques like database indexing and caching (e.g., applying Redis or Memcached) could be utilized to hurry up the retrieval method.

six. Stability Factors
Protection is a significant problem in URL shorteners:

Destructive URLs: A URL shortener is usually abused to spread malicious back links. Utilizing URL validation, blacklisting, or integrating with third-get together protection products and services to examine URLs prior to shortening them can mitigate this chance.
Spam Avoidance: Amount restricting and CAPTCHA can prevent abuse by spammers wanting to make Countless shorter URLs.
seven. Scalability
As the URL shortener grows, it may need to handle numerous URLs and redirect requests. This needs a scalable architecture, perhaps involving load balancers, distributed databases, and microservices.

Load Balancing: Distribute site visitors across numerous servers to take care of superior hundreds.
Dispersed Databases: Use databases that could scale horizontally, like Cassandra or MongoDB.
Microservices: Individual worries like URL shortening, analytics, and redirection into distinct solutions to improve scalability and maintainability.
eight. Analytics
URL shorteners normally present analytics to trace how frequently a brief URL is clicked, in which the visitors is coming from, as well as other useful metrics. This necessitates logging Just about every redirect And perhaps integrating with analytics platforms.

9. Summary
Building a URL shortener involves a combination of frontend and backend advancement, databases management, and attention to protection and scalability. Although it may well appear to be a simple assistance, creating a strong, productive, and protected URL shortener provides quite a few issues and demands thorough organizing and execution. Whether or not you’re developing it for personal use, inner company equipment, or to be a community assistance, knowing the fundamental principles and greatest tactics is essential for accomplishment.
